This project will build on GMV’s wealth of experience in providing centers of this type. Thaicom 6 is a Star 2 platform geostationary telecommunications spacecraft built by Orbital Sciences. Over the years, GMV has established a strong history with Orbital Sciences and supports numerous Star 2 platform spacecraft. Thaicom 6, due for launch in mid 2013, will offer C-band and Ku-band services to South and Southeast Asia and Southern Africa. The satellite will generate approximately 3.7 kilowatts of payload power and will be located at 78.5 degrees East Longitude. GMV will develop and implement the satellite control center for Thaicom 6, including the real time satellite telemetry and telecommand system based on its hifly® product, the flight dynamics system based upon its focusSuite product. The control system also integrates the ground system monitoring and control.
